About Us Harry Grining and his brother took their first paying passengers into the Gordon River more than 100 years ago. Five generations on, the Grinings continue their century - old family tradition, adding a wealth of local knowledge to the mystery and serenity of this special place. Settlers and Pioneers The Grining's were among the settlers of the fledgling port of Strahan on Tasmania's West Coast and pioneered tourist cruises into the mighty Gordon River in 1896 - beginning a family tradition which to date spans more than 100 years and five generations. Services We Offer See some of Australia's oldest convict ruins on Sarah Island, a settlement which pre - dates Port Arthur by decades. Created to put the 'fear of God' into the convicts of Van Diemen's Land, this tiny outpost of 18th Century British penal history hides a fascinating tale of human triumph over adversity, brought vividly to life by expert guides; Hear the intriguing story of Macquarie Harbour and its settlement; Passage through Hells Gates the narrow entrance to Macquarie Harbour named by the convicts on their way to Sarah Island; See high - tech aquaculture where hundreds of thousands of Tasmania's famous Atlantic Salmon and Ocean Trout are farmed;Click here for more! How many nautical miles does the boat cover on this cruise?

65 nautical miles, approx 120 klm. Macquarie Harbour is 3 times the size of Sydney Harbour and to put this into context, it is 40km from Strahan to the mouth of The Gordon River.
